When is the best time of year to do home flea treatment?

“You can do home flea treatment in the beginning of spring or summer, since it is the season of fleas and ticks,” explains Ryan Smith of Ant and Garden Organic Pest Control of Beaverton, Oregon. “But no matter the time of the year, a home flea treatment is necessary and should be done immediately once you see signs of infestation on your pets.”

What is a flea trap?

The trap attracts the pests with color, a sweet odor, and light and heat that simulate a warm-blooded animal that fleas need to survive. Once they’re in the trap, there’s no escape from the sticky glue disc. (It has a canopy that prevents your pets or you from accidentally stepping onto it.)

Does Advantage spray kill fleas?

This Advantage yard spray is EPA-registered to kill fleas and deer ticks (the kind that can cause Lyme Disease) on your lawn and garden. For best results, spray it on grass that was mowed two to three days ago and on a day when there is no rain in the forecast.

Does powder kill fleas?

The powder kills fleas in all four life stages, including eggs, larvae, pupae, and adults—and it works on brown dog ticks, too. Don’t be alarmed if post-application you begin to see dead fleas on the top of your carpet; that’s actually a sign that it’s working.
